2016-01-18 43 views
1

我正在開發一個sails js應用程序並已使用Firebase作爲數據庫。在帆的應用程序有一個配置/ connection.js文件,它有一些預定義的連接e.gSails Js使用Firebase水線適配器

someMysqlServer: { 
    adapter: 'sails-mysql', 
    host: 'YOUR_MYSQL_SERVER_HOSTNAME_OR_IP_ADDRESS', 
    user: 'YOUR_MYSQL_USER', 
    password: 'YOUR_MYSQL_PASSWORD', 
    database: 'YOUR_MYSQL_DB' 
    } 

現在我想知道如何使用火力點連接。我已經有主機,用戶,密碼和數據庫,但我不知道什麼是適配器。有誰知道,請幫助我。

+1

帆網站說,「支持對MySQL,MongoDB的和PostgreSQL,Redis的,和本地磁盤上存在適配器」轉變計劃。 Firebase不在列表中,因此不受其支持。在StackOverflow上查找第三方適配器是無關緊要的。 –

+0

好的,可以通過第三方適配器來實現。有沒有任何幫助鏈接? –

+0

除非您正在嘗試編寫適配器並且遇到代碼問題,否則在StackOverflow上推薦第三方資源是偏離主題的。 –

回答

0

Waterline Firebase Adapter已在NPM和GitHub

MySQLMongoDBPostgreSQLRedisDiskSails.js team members維持。

當前the adapter只提供semantic接口實現。 Queryablemigratable即將發佈。

Sails.js v1.0是在路上和一個主要的重構由於在水線1.0

+0

我已經使用了包[水線Firebase適配器](https://www.npmjs.com/package/sails-firebase),但是當我執行命令「sails lift」時,它會拋出錯誤「無效的PEM格式信息」。 –